• Keine Ergebnisse gefunden

Aufgaben Blatt 3

N/A
N/A
Protected

Academic year: 2022

Aktie "Aufgaben Blatt 3"

Copied!
1
0
0

Wird geladen.... (Jetzt Volltext ansehen)

Volltext

(1)

Aufgaben Blatt 3 10.5.2019

Bitte bearbeiten Sie die Aufgaben bis zum 17.5.2019, 8:00 Uhr. Abhängig von der

Aufgabenstellung möchte ich Sie bitten, gegebenenfalls Lösungen oder Output von Tests an marks@physi.uni-heidelberg.de unter Angabe Ihres Names als tar File zu schicken.

Aufgabe 1: Monte Carlo Generation von beliebigen Verteilungen

Schreiben Sie ein Programm, das Zufallszahlen entsprechend einer beliebigen zu

übergebenden Verteilungsfunktion generiert. Entwickeln Sie den Algorithmus und verwenden Sie nicht den ROOT Generator für Verteilungen.

Aufgabe 2: I/O von beliebigen Objekten in ROOT Files

Um I/O Funktionen wie das Schreiben von beliebigen Objekten in ROOT verwenden zu können, müssen wir

- das ClassDef macro aus TDirectory.h in unsere Klasse hinzufügen - ein ROOT Dictionary mit rootcling erzeugen

- eine shared library bauen - eine Anwendung erzeugen

a) Verwenden Sie unsere Klasse FourVector um das Schreiben von FourVector Objekten in ROOT Files zu testen.

b) Schreiben Sie mehrere FourVector Objekte in einen ROOT Tree

c) Lesen Sie den Tree wieder ein und überprüfen Sie die gelesenen Objekte.

Referenzen

ÄHNLICHE DOKUMENTE

10_FunktionenDefmengeNstSchnittpkte_Kue.docx.

Zeigen Sie, dass PAL nicht erkennbar ist, indem Sie den Satz von

a) schwarz: unpolar, grün: polar, rot: sauer, blau: basisch 0.5 b) Es könnte sich um eine Faltblattstruktur handeln. Dafür spricht.. die parallele Anordnung der Kette, dagegen

In dieser Zeit hat sich das Raumschiff von der Erde um entfernt.. Blatt 3, Aufgabe 3: Das

Berechnen Sie zum Vergleich die Höhe und das Volumen, die sich ergeben, wenn Sie den unter Aufgabe 1 gefundenen Wert halbieren.. Berechnen Sie die Abmessungen a und h so, dass

Durch die Infusion gelangen pro Minute 4 ml des Medikaments in das Blut des Patienten. Das Medikament wird durch die Niere abgebaut; die Ausscheidungsrate beträgt dabei 5% des

Lesen Sie ein File mit 2 Spalten aus Integer Zahlen und vertauschen Sie im Output beide Spalten. Der Name des Input Files soll dem Programm übergeben werden. Der Output ist

Aufgabenstellung möchte ich Sie bitten, gegebenenfalls Lösungen oder Output von Tests an marks@physi.uni-heidelberg.de unter Angabe Ihres Names als tar File zu schicken.. Aufgabe 1: